Using displacement chromatography is rather minimal, and is mostly used for preparative chromatography. The fundamental theory is predicated on a molecule with a substantial affinity with the chromatography matrix (the displacer) that is used to contend efficiently for binding web-sites, and thus displace all molecules with lesser affinities.[28]

HPLC is distinguished from classic ("lower strain") liquid chromatography due to the fact operational pressures are substantially greater (about fifty–1400 bar), though standard liquid chromatography generally relies on the drive of gravity to move the mobile stage in the packed column.
